Why 13F Filings Matter

Every quarter, institutional investment managers who oversee more than $100 million in qualifying assets must file a Form 13F with the SEC. These filings reveal ownership changes in publicly traded companies, offering a snapshot of how major market participants adjust their positions. For investors and analysts alike, the 13F filings serve as a valuable window into sentiment and potential shifts in market strategies.
